Salve a tutti, ho da poco ricevuto il mio primo Arduino e volevo cimentarmi nella progettazione, sono già riuscito a creare un Led che si accende o spegne in base al valore della fotoresistenza, ora volevo ampliare il progettino dal semplice led ad una Vera e propria lampada a led a 12V, sempre creata da me dopo aver ordinato 200 led dalla cina e collegati in varie serie e paralleli.
Intanto lo sketch è questo:
#define fotoresistenza A0
#define led 12
void setup()
{
pinMode(A0,INPUT);
pinMode(12,OUTPUT);
Serial.begin(9600); // Inizializzo la comunicazione seriale
}
void loop()
{
int val = analogRead(fotoresistenza); // salvo il valore fotoresistenza dentro alla variabile val
Serial.println(val, DEC); // Scrivo il valore della fotoresistenza, espresso in numeri decimali
if(val<20) //se il valore letto dalla fotoresistenza (luminosità) è basso, accendo il led
digitalWrite(led,HIGH);
else
digitalWrite(led,LOW); //altrimenti lo spengo (o lo lascio spento)
}